Senka Akatsuki on Facing Chris Hero: I Thought This Kind of Experience Might Never Come Around Again

This past Thursday, Chris Hero made his surprise return to professional wrestling, stepping up to face Japanese prodigy Senka Akatsuki in a five minute exhibition match at West Coast Pro’s “West Coast vs The World”. Akatsuki was originally scheduled to face Dani Luna, but Luna was unable to make the event.

The five minute exhibition turned into ten minutes. This was Hero’s first match since 2024.

Senka Akatsuki took to social media to reflect on the experience and state that Chris Hero was the first male wrestler she has faced off against.

“Chris Hero player. And a sudden singles match. I was shocked. It was my first match against a male wrestler. I thought this kind of experience might never come around again. It was truly a precious time. It was supposed to be 5 minutes, but we added another 5. We had a 10-minute match! I’m truly grateful for the match. After the match “Don’t forget to keep fighting.” He said. I’lI etch it into my heart. Chris Hero is truly a legend! I learned so much. Even though I knew he was amazing, he was too strong, too skilled, and it left me frustrated. Akatsuki Chiika, I’II get even stronger. Thank you so much, and thank you to all our fans in the U.S., and to West Coast Pro Wrestling.”

West Coast vs The World will be making it’s streaming premiere on April 23rd on YouTube.
